Upon first visit, the Sunbaked Desert is near-completely devoid of water save for a small oasis near the southwest corner of the world, owed to [[Bowser Jr.]] hoarding the palace's water supply for a pool party. After clearing [[Sunbaked Desert Palace]] for the first time, the castle's wells start flowing again, returning the water to the desert.

This world contains yellow [[Wonder Flower]]s and [[Wonder Seed]]s, with a total of 36 Wonder Seeds and one [[Royal Seed]] to collect, the most Wonder Seeds out of any other world in the game.

The Sunbaked Desert contains 21 levels, a [[Poplin]] [[Sunbaked Desert House|house]], and two [[Poplin Shop]]s, one of which is hidden.
